A functionalized cobalt(III) mixed-polypyridyl complex as a newly designed DNA molecular light switch.

Qian-Ling Zhang1, Jian-Hong Liu, Xiang-Zhong Ren, Hong Xu, Yi Huang, Jian-Zhong Liu, Liang-Nian Ji.   

Abstract

The ligand ODHIP (3,4-dihydroxyl-imidazo[4,5-f][1,10]phenanthroline) and its cobalt(III) complex [Co(bpy)(2)(ODHIP)](3+) were synthesized and characterized. Binding of this complex with calf thymus DNA has been investigated by spectroscopic methods and viscosity. The experimental results indicated that the complex bound to DNA by intercalation. In Tris buffer, the complex could emit relatively weak luminescence. After binding to DNA, the notable enhancement was observed. However, when the Cu(2+) was further added, the luminescence decreased gradually and disappeared after the equimolar concentrations of Cu(2+) was added, which exhibited the "off-on-off" properties of molecular light switch.
